Garden Planter Water Butt

Save and reuse rainwater with our Grey Garden Planter Water Butt.  New to the UK, this simple water butt is durable and made of recycled polyethylene.

The 230 litre comes complete with a tap and hose, while the 320 litre model has 2 taps and transparent water level hose for easy use. The 2nd tap is approximately 37cm from the base and allows you to easily fill a watering can or bucket.

Water Butt Installation: 
•    Place on a hard, flat surface 
•    Drill a hole in designated section on the side of the water butt you have chosen to attach to the downpipe.
•    Follow the instructions on your downpipe connector to attach to the downpipe
•    Attach the supplied transparent hose to an upward-facing tap in the lower tap hole, securing the other end to the recess at the top of the barrel.
•    Attach the 2nd supplied tap to the higher tap hole on the 320L model to allow you to empty the rain water into a watering can or bucket.
Lid Installation: 
•    Locate the lid cap and filter
•    If you are using just as a lid, place the cap into the hole to close the hole
•    If you want to use the water butt as a planter, simply turn the lid over. 
•    Drill a 1.5 cm hole (or 5 x 0.5cm holes in the indicated areas - 1 in the centre and 4 around the cap), insert the filter and get planting!

*Be sure to empty the water butt in hard frosts and sub-zero temperatures
